In Les Miserables, Fantine is a worker in a factory owned by Jean Valjean. The nature of the factory's products are not specified. However, Victor Hugo's 1862 novel clarifies that she arrives in Montruil-sur-Muer to take the job after being abandoned by the father of her child, and dropping her daughter off to be taken care of by an innkeeper and his wife.

Who is the star of the 1998 Les Miserables film?

Jean Valjean, the protagonist of Les Miserables, was portrayed in the 1998 film by Liam Neeson. The cast also included Geoffrey Rush as Inspector Javert, Uma Thurman as Fantine, and Claire Danes as Cosette.


What act and scene does fantine sing on your own?

In the various broadway (and 2012 movie) productions of Les Miserables, Fantine sings "I Dreamed a Dream" near the beginning of Act 1. Near the beginning of Act 2, Eponine sings "On My Own". Fantine doesn't ever sing "On My Own".
